Subject: [PATCH 2/3] dt-bindings: connector: Add SVDM VDO properties
Date: Tue, 26 Jan 2021 16:45:43 +0800	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20210126084544.682641-3-kyletso@google.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20210126084544.682641-1-kyletso@google.com>

Add bindings of VDO properties of USB PD SVDM so that they can be
defined in device tree.

+/*
+ * SVDM Identity Header
+ * --------------------
+ * <31>     :: data capable as a USB host
+ * <30>     :: data capable as a USB device
+ * <29:27>  :: product type (UFP / Cable / VPD)
+ * <26>     :: modal operation supported (1b == yes)
+ * <25:23>  :: product type (DFP) (SVDM version 2.0+ only; set to zero in version 1.0)
+ * <22:21>  :: connector type (SVDM version 2.0+ only; set to zero in version 1.0)
+ * <20:16>  :: Reserved, Shall be set to zero
+ * <15:0>   :: USB-IF assigned VID for this cable vendor
+ */
+/* SOP Product Type (UFP) */
+#define IDH_PTYPE_NOT_UFP       0
+#define IDH_PTYPE_HUB           1
+#define IDH_PTYPE_PERIPH        2
+#define IDH_PTYPE_PSD           3
+#define IDH_PTYPE_AMA           5
+
+/* SOP' Product Type (Cable Plug / VPD) */
+#define IDH_PTYPE_NOT_CABLE     0
+#define IDH_PTYPE_PCABLE        3
+#define IDH_PTYPE_ACABLE        4
+#define IDH_PTYPE_VPD           6
+
+/* SOP Product Type (DFP) */
+#define IDH_PTYPE_NOT_DFP       0
+#define IDH_PTYPE_DFP_HUB       1
+#define IDH_PTYPE_DFP_HOST      2
+#define IDH_PTYPE_DFP_PB        3
+
+#define VDO_IDH(usbh, usbd, ufp_cable, is_modal, dfp, conn, vid)                \
+	((usbh) << 31 | (usbd) << 30 | ((ufp_cable) & 0x7) << 27                \
+	 | (is_modal) << 26 | ((dfp) & 0x7) << 23 | ((conn) & 0x3) << 21        \
+	 | ((vid) & 0xffff))
+
+/*
+ * Cert Stat VDO
+ * -------------
+ * <31:0>  : USB-IF assigned XID for this cable
+ */
+#define VDO_CERT(xid)		((xid) & 0xffffffff)
+
+/*
+ * Product VDO
+ * -----------
+ * <31:16> : USB Product ID
+ * <15:0>  : USB bcdDevice
+ */
+#define VDO_PRODUCT(pid, bcd)   (((pid) & 0xffff) << 16 | ((bcd) & 0xffff))
+#endif /* __DT_POWER_DELIVERY_H */
